19

Blockchain v 2 (1)

Embed Size (px)

Citation preview

Page 1: Blockchain v 2 (1)
Page 2: Blockchain v 2 (1)

IntroducingBlockchain

Asharedledgertechnologyallowinganypar3cipantinthebusiness

networktoseeTHEsystemofrecord

(ledger)

Page 3: Blockchain v 2 (1)

Problem-Difficulttomonitorassetownershipandtransfersinatrusted

businessnetwork

Inefficient,expensive,vulnerable

Page 4: Blockchain v 2 (1)

Solu>on–apermissioned,replicated,sharedledger

Consensus,provenance,immutability,finality

Page 5: Blockchain v 2 (1)

BlockchainunderpinsBitcoin...•  isunregulated,censorship-resistantshadowcurrency•  Blockchainensures“cashlike”coinpassing– unique,–  immutable,– Final

•  BitcoinisthefirstBlockchainapplica>on– Blockchainisnot

•  Digitalcurrenciesdifferentfromcyptocurrency

Page 6: Blockchain v 2 (1)

BlockchainforBusiness

SharedLedger

SmartContract

Privacy Valida>on

Append-onlydistributedsystemofrecordsharedacrossbusinessnetwork

�Ensuringappropriatevisibility;transac>onsaresecure,authen>cated&

verifiable

Businesstermsembeddedintransac>ondatabase&executedwithtransac>ons

Allpar>esagreetonetworkverifiedtransac>on

Broaderpar>cipa>on,lowercost,increasedefficiency

Page 7: Blockchain v 2 (1)

SharedLedger

•  Recordsalltransac>onsacrossbusinessnetwork

•  Sharedbetweenpar>cipants

•  Par>cipantshaveowncopythroughreplica>on

•  Permissioned,sopar>cipantsseeonlyappropriatetransac>ons

•  THEsharedsystemofrecord

Page 8: Blockchain v 2 (1)

SmartContract•  Businessrulesimpliedbythe

contract..

•  ..embeddedintheBlockchain&•  executedwiththetransac>on•  Verifiable,signed•  Encodedinprogramminglanguage

•  Example:– Definescontractualcondi>onsunderwhichcorporateBondtransferoccurs

Page 9: Blockchain v 2 (1)

Privacy

•  Ledgerisshared,butpar>cipantsrequireprivacy

•  Par>cipantsneed:

–  Transac>onstobeprivate–  Iden>tynotlinkedtoatransac>on

•  Transac>onsneedtobeauthen>cated

•  Cryptographycentraltotheseprocesses

Page 10: Blockchain v 2 (1)

Valida:on•  Transac>onverifica>on&commitment

•  Whenpar>cipantsareanonymous

–  Commitmentisexpensive

–  Bitcoincryptographicminingprovidesverifica>onforanonymouspar>cipantsbutatsignificantcomputecost(proofofwork)

•  Whenpar>cipantsareknown&trusted

–  Commitmentpossibleatlowcost

•  Mul>plealterna>ves

–  proofofstakewherefraudulenttransac>onscostvalidators(e.g.transac>onbond)

–  mul>-signature(e.g.3outof5par>cipantsagree)

•  IndustrialBlockchainneeds“pluggable”consensus

Page 11: Blockchain v 2 (1)

BlockchainBenefitsReduce costs and complexity

Improve discoverability

Trusted recordkeeping

Shared trusted processes

Page 12: Blockchain v 2 (1)

Blockchain–notforall...NEGATIVEIndicators1.Needhighperformance(millisecond)transac>ons

2.Smallorganiza>on(nobusinessnetwork)3.Lookingforadatabasereplacement4.Lookingforamessagingsolu>on5.Lookingfortransac>onprocessingreplacement

Page 13: Blockchain v 2 (1)

Pa@ernsforCustomerAdop:on(1) INTERNAL LEDGER • Ledger for internal reporting, audit and compliance, • Consistent view of key business assets, • Provenance, immutability & finality more important than consensus. • Access to auditor and regulator

(2) CONSORTIUM SHARED LEDGER • Created by a small set of participants • share reference data between themselves and consumers. • Consistent real-time view of key information

(3) INFORMATION HUB • A ledger set up in a single organization • Sharing of information between participants • (e.g. voting, dividend notification) • Assets have information, not financial value, • Require provenance, immutability & finality.

(4) HIGH VALUE MARKET •  Ledger for the transfer of high financial value

assets •  between many participants in a market. •  Requires all enterprise features of Blockchain

Page 14: Blockchain v 2 (1)

UseCases

Page 15: Blockchain v 2 (1)

UseCase–Healthcare

Page 16: Blockchain v 2 (1)

UseCase–Le@erofCreditWhat? • •  Bank handling letters of credit (LOC) wants to offer them to a wider range of clients including startups • •  Currently constrained by costs & the time to execute • How? • •  Blockchain provides common ledger for letters of credit • •  Allows bank and counter-parties to have the same validated record of transaction and fulfillment • Benefits • • Increased trust• Increase speed of execution (less than 1 day) • Vastly reduced cost

Page 17: Blockchain v 2 (1)

UseCase–CorporateDebt(orBond)

What? • Bank holding a corporate debt would like to pay vendors quickly for transactions validated by the client allow the corporate client to see the payment is made provide government with oversight of the process How? •  Blockchain provides a common ledger for recording the corporate debt / bond, •  available to bank, corporate client, vendors & government. Benefits• Speeds up vendor payments bigger net discounts• Eliminates risk and accelerates decision making •  Owning bank can spread the cost across each market.

Page 18: Blockchain v 2 (1)

UseCase–SmartRefrigerator

What? • Value of connected smart devices limited by ability to interact with business systems How? •   Blockchain to manage automated interactions with the external world •   ordering and paying for food to arranging for its own software upgrades and tracking its warranty. Benefits

1.  business value from connected technology 2.  efficiencies in network and supply chains. 3.  status transparent to all network members

Page 19: Blockchain v 2 (1)

Blockchain:DecentralizedDatabase–FirstuseisBitcoin